Output 17a1d154cda2b5e2dee230856f26ae8e44a3a279c49e24ef1158ca643bbaedf2:0

value
1129554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6850eb558d76452af45fe997fa91aa01326b42ac OP_EQUAL
address
3BCb8s4FyFpoUPMXYutkoAv8qxmXoL3Y5s
transaction
17a1d154cda2b5e2dee230856f26ae8e44a3a279c49e24ef1158ca643bbaedf2
confirmations
368038
spent
true